A high-level delegation from the German Parliament visited Manila from 15-19 June 2011 to further strengthen the ties between Germany and the Philippines. The delegation was headed by the Vice President of the German Parliament Dr. Hermann Otto Solms and also included members of Parliament Petra Ernstberger, Jörg van Essen and Manfred Grund.

The delegation held talks with the Speaker of the House of Representatives, Feliciano Belmonte, the Acting Senate President Jinggoy Estrada, the Acting Foreign Secretary Esteban Conejos Jr. and Secretary of Finance Cesar Purisima. They also met with representatives of the German business and development community in the Philippines.

In the talks with the leaders of the Lower and Upper House and with the government, both sides reaffirmed the excellent and close bilateral ties between the Philippines and Germany, notwithstanding the continued existence of problems like the unresolved NAIA III issue.
